Spring Mobile 1.0.0.RC2 釋出
親愛的Spring社群,
我們很高興地宣佈,Spring Mobile 專案的第二個候選版本現已釋出!
Spring Mobile 提供了 Spring MVC 的擴充套件,有助於開發跨平臺移動 Web 應用程式。
以下是新功能和功能的概述
- 平板電腦不再被識別為移動裝置
- 在 LiteDeviceResolver 中增加了對解析平板電腦裝置的支援。
- 添加了一個新的 DeviceType 列舉,包含 NORMAL、MOBILE 和 TABLET 值。
- 除了現有的 isMobile() 方法外,Device 介面現在還包括 isNormal() 和 isTablet() 方法。
- WebOS 裝置現在在 LiteDeviceResolver 中被識別為移動裝置
- 透過在“dotMobi”和“mDot”之外新增 URL 路徑作為站點切換的備選方案,改進了 SiteSwitcherHandlerInterceptor。該切換器現在能夠在一個域內切換“普通”和“移動”URL 路徑。例如,普通網站的關於頁面可能是“http://www.domain.com/about”,而移動網站可能是“http://www.domain.com/m/about”。
- 現在可以在 LiteDeviceResolver 中配置一個“普通”使用者代理關鍵字列表。有時可能會錯誤地將裝置識別為移動裝置。此關鍵字列表優先於移動和桌面關鍵字,從而有效地覆蓋了預設行為。
要獲取軟體,請下載釋出分發版,或將maven 構件新增到您的專案中。示例應用程式可在 github.com/SpringSource/spring-mobile-samples 上找到
我們要感謝 Scott Rossillo 對此版本的貢獻,並期待與他以及 Spring 社群的其他成員一起為未來的版本做出貢獻。如果您正在構建移動 Web 應用程式,我們鼓勵您嘗試 1.0.0.RC2 並與我們一起協作進行專案的下一次迭代。
